Deforestation-Induced Emissions from Mining Energy Transition Minerals Authors: Yifei Quan, Jie-Sheng Tan-Soo Contact: jiesheng.tan@nus.edu.sg | yifei.quan@u.nus.edu Software: All scripts were tested using R version 4.5.0 (November 2025) Overview This repository contains the full replication package for the study “Deforestation-induced emissions from mining energy transition minerals.” It provides R scripts, processed datasets, and instructions to reproduce the figures and tables in the accepted version of the manuscript and Supplementary Information. R scripts Scripts are numbered and should be run sequentially to replicate all data-processing and analytical steps: 00_buffer_function: Create direct and indirect buffers for each mining project 01_forest_loss: Extract and calculate cumulative forest loss 02_ghg_emissions: Estimate GHG emissions from mining-related deforestation 03_covariate_cleaning: Clean and prepare covariates for regression analysis 04_data_preparation: Combine processed data into the main analysis panel 05_mining_map: Replicate Figure 1 (global distribution of mines) 06_csdid_forest: Replicate Figure 2 (mining effects on direct forest loss) 07_hetero_country: Replicate Figure 3 (cross-country heterogeneity) 08_hetero_IPLC: Replicate Figure 4 (IPLC lands heterogeneity) 09_climate_impact: Replicate Table 1 (mineral-specific emission factor) Processed datasets The following anonymized and intermediate datasets support replication of the main results: panel_main: Main panel dataset for regression analysis (anonymized) hetero_ctry: Country-specific deforestation rate and forest mitigation potential (Figure 3) IPLC_merge: Mining–IPLC land overlap status (Figure 4a) hetero_iplc: Proportion of unacknowledged IPLC lands (Figure 4b) hetero_mineral: Mineral-specific emission estimates (Table 1) Raw data sources and availability are documented in the header section of each R script. Replication package structure The replication package is organized into three main folders, each serving a distinct function: code/ contains all R scripts used for data processing, analysis, and figure generation. Scripts are numbered sequentially to indicate the recommended order of execution. data/ stores both raw and processed datasets. Raw input data should be placed in data/raw/, while intermediate and final processed datasets (such as panel_main.RData and IPLC_merge.RData) should be placed in data/processed/. output/ contains all generated outputs from the analysis, including figures (PDF format) and tables (CSV format) that correspond to the results presented in the main text and Supplementary Information. To reproduce results, open the project folder in RStudio (or set it as the working directory) and execute the scripts in order.
